Munich, August 23, 2022 – The FuturePAD FPQ10, one of the flagship products of Munich-based VAD Concept International, is considered one of the thinnest and most powerful fully rugged tablets on the market with its 10mm and is available in both Windows and Android versions. An active mount is now available for the FPQ10, allowing the device to be stably mounted in vehicles such as trucks, forklifts, fire trucks, but also on or attached to vibrating machinery as a mobile HMI. Permanently installed USB ports, a serial interface and an RJ45 connector for LAN cables ensure fast and trouble-free communication with peripherals or network. The tablet mount features an active fast charging function that can operate over a wide voltage input range of 9-36V DC. Users can choose between a cigarette lighter connection cable (12/24V) or a power supply (9-36V) with open cable ends that clips directly to the vehicle’s battery.

Lockable mounting clips

The tablet is held securely in the rubberized and vibration-protected holder by means of a lockable mounting clip, thus reliably protecting the FPQ10 from falling down and losing contact while driving. The scope of delivery also includes an articulated arm with two ball heads and mounting plate to simultaneously mount the tablet flexibly and firmly in vehicles, machines, equipment or to enable wall mounting. The VESA holes (75mm / 100mm) are located on the back of the mount.

Easy removal

The tablet can be easily removed from the mount, reinserted and locked with one hand. Due to the bottom pogo pins on the tablet, the interfaces of the mount connect automatically when inserted. The tablet is also protected against unauthorized removal by an integrated lock on the mount.

Predestined for harsh and challenging environments

The FPQ10 mount is certified to IP30 standards and can withstand operating temperatures from -20°C to +50°C and humidity levels between 5% and 95%. This makes it particularly suitable for use in dirty and harsh environments such as construction sites.
